|
|
|
@ -3,16 +3,24 @@
|
|
|
|
|
|
|
|
|
|
# Initial CI tests of mysql_replication module:
|
|
|
|
|
- import_tasks: mysql_replication_initial.yml
|
|
|
|
|
when: ansible_distribution == 'CentOS' and ansible_distribution_major_version >= '7'
|
|
|
|
|
when:
|
|
|
|
|
- ansible_facts.distribution == 'CentOS'
|
|
|
|
|
- ansible_facts.distribution_major_version is version('7', '==')
|
|
|
|
|
|
|
|
|
|
# Tests of master_delay parameter:
|
|
|
|
|
- import_tasks: mysql_replication_master_delay.yml
|
|
|
|
|
when: ansible_distribution == 'CentOS' and ansible_distribution_major_version >= '7'
|
|
|
|
|
when:
|
|
|
|
|
- ansible_facts.distribution == 'CentOS'
|
|
|
|
|
- ansible_facts.distribution_major_version is version('7', '==')
|
|
|
|
|
|
|
|
|
|
# Tests of channel parameter:
|
|
|
|
|
- import_tasks: mysql_replication_channel.yml
|
|
|
|
|
when: ansible_distribution == 'CentOS' and ansible_distribution_major_version >= '7'
|
|
|
|
|
when:
|
|
|
|
|
- ansible_facts.distribution == 'CentOS'
|
|
|
|
|
- ansible_facts.distribution_major_version is version('7', '==')
|
|
|
|
|
|
|
|
|
|
# Tests of resetmaster mode:
|
|
|
|
|
- import_tasks: mysql_replication_resetmaster_mode.yml
|
|
|
|
|
when: ansible_distribution == 'CentOS' and ansible_distribution_major_version >= '7'
|
|
|
|
|
when:
|
|
|
|
|
- ansible_facts.distribution == 'CentOS'
|
|
|
|
|
- ansible_facts.distribution_major_version is version('7', '==')
|
|
|
|
|